Maintaining a well-manicured lawn can significantly impact the overall aesthetic appeal of your outdoor space. A neatly cut lawn can increase property value, boost curb appeal, and even improve mental health.
However, neglecting to mow your lawn regularly can lead to overgrowth, which can be difficult and costly to repair. Regular mowing also helps to prevent weed growth and reduces the risk of pest infestations.
When it comes to lawn care, proper techniques are crucial for achieving optimal results. This includes factors such as mowing height, frequency, and direction, as well as proper watering and fertilization practices.
It's also essential to address any underlying issues, such as drainage problems or pest infestations, before they become major concerns.
While it's easy to get caught up in the excitement of starting a new lawn care routine, it's essential to avoid common mistakes that can have long-term consequences.
This includes overwatering, which can lead to erosion and water waste, as well as using low-quality equipment or products that can harm your lawn.
